MySQL之DML语言,insert,update,delete关键词

DML,全称Data Manipulation Language,数据操作语言

  说白了,就是insert,update,和delete语句。

 

  简单操作一波熟悉一下:

  先建个简单的表:

create table test03 (`id` int not null auto_increment,
`name` varchar(25) default '',
primary key (`id`)) ENGINE INNODB;

备注(auto_increment是自增长的意思,primary key是主键,这类或默认建立一个主键索引)

 

现在插入几条数据,使用

insert关键词

 insert into test03 (`name`) values('张三');

格式为:insert into 表名 (字段,字段,字段) values(值,值,值);

 

 也可以这样,同时插入多条数据: insert into test03 (`name`) values('李四'),('王五'),('赵六'),('网吧'),('西奥');

 

 

 

update语句:

 update test03 set `name`='erick' where id=1;

格式为,update 表名 set 字段=值 where 条件;

 

 这里update的时候一定要加条件,否则。。。全员erick

update test03 set `name`='erick';

  

 

 

delete语句:

delete from test03 where id=1;

格式,delete from 表名 where 条件;

 

 

这里和update一样,delete的时候必须加条件,否则。。。

delete from test03;

 

posted @ 2021-09-24 21:58  hickup  阅读(208)  评论(0编辑  收藏  举报